es.davy.ai

Preguntas y respuestas de programación confiables

¿Tienes una pregunta?

Si tienes alguna pregunta, puedes hacerla a continuación o ingresar lo que estás buscando.

Tag: XMLHTTPREQUEST

JS: XHR carga archivos (>50MB) inmediatamente.

Estoy creando una aplicación de prueba de velocidad de internet con Node.js. Todo funciona bien excepto la prueba de descarga. Normalmente descargo a 8Mbits/s, pero cuando intento solicitar un archivo de texto / imagen (de aproximadamente 256 MByte) a través de XHR en /public/chunk/somefile.txt, por ejemplo, se descarga en 1 . . . Read more

Cliente HTML y propio servidor HTTP (escrito a medida, Delphi+synapse). ¿Prevenir inyecciones maliciosas, a prueba de fallos? El cliente HTML y el servidor HTTP propios (desarrollados a medida, utilizando Delphi+synapse). ¿Se pueden prevenir las inyecciones maliciosas y garantizar una total seguridad?

Situación: Red LAN con un PC servidor, donde tengo mi propio “HTTP-server” (escrito en Delphi). El usuario es un camarero que utiliza un teléfono inteligente. El icono en el teléfono inteligente simplemente se conecta a la IP+Puerto del PC. El ‘HTTP-server’ en el PC, en la primera conexión, envía una . . . Read more

POST http://127.0.0.1:5500/ 405 (Método no permitido). XMLHttpRequest

contact_form.addEventListener(‘submit’, (e) => { e.preventDefault() const formData = { name: names.value, email: email.value, subject: subject.value, message: message.value } let xhr = new XMLHttpRequest() xhr.open(‘POST’, ‘/’) xhr.setRequestHeader(‘Content-type’, ‘application/json’) xhr.onload = function () { console.log(xhr.responseText); if (xhr.responseText == ‘success’) { alert(‘Correo enviado’); names.value = “”; email.value = “”; subject.value = “”; message.value . . . Read more

XMLHttpRequest envía metadatos pero no datos de formulario.

Tengo un XMLHttpRequest que quiero usar para enviar datos desde mi formulario. Aquí está mi código: var mc_xhr = new XMLHttpRequest(); mc_xhr.open( “POST”, “https://webhook.site/58493d5a-9b8d-4300-875b-8f4d5ec6665b” ); mc_xhr.setRequestHeader(“Content-Type”, “application/json”); mc_xhr.send(JSON.stringify(“test-string”)); En realidad, esto envía una solicitud con metadatos como el origen y el referente, pero no contiene la cadena de texto especificada. . . . Read more